Basically, there are four main physical trainings that I did so far. They are :
“Aktiviti Air”
Water confident – the best physical activities I ever did in the National Service camp. The main purpose of this activity is to build self confident in every trainee so that they won’t be panic if their kayaks or the rakits overturn. Each session comprised of 6 – 10 persons and all of them will be wearing a life jacket. The trainees will try to swim with the aid of the life jacket. After that, they must try to float themselves in the water a.k.a laying on the surface of the water.

“Latihan Senjata”
M-16 – All of 400++ trainees are divided into 2 groups; Alpha + Bravo….Charlie + Delta. My group ( Charlie + Delta ) had M-16 theory class on Monday ( 5th of Mei ) and the Practical ( 6th of Mei ). We were taught by a TLDM’s army ; Cikgu Hamdan at our own camp and the practical was conducted at an army camp in Mentakab, Pahang. There are 5 main topics taught to us which are : Pengenalan, Langkah – langkah keselamatan, Cara nak menembak, Menenang ( Targeting ) and TSM ( Tindakan Serta Merta ). The next day, we had a practical of M-16, 5,56mm at Mentakab Pahang. The target was about 250 metres away and each session comprised of 8 trainees / shooters. All of the National Service trainees were only allowed to shoot in the state of meniarap.
